A recent graduate is someone who has just graduated from college, usually with only a year or two of work experience. This is a great place to start when searching for jobs, because if you can show that you have relevant work experience, you can definitely increase your chances of being called for an interview.
When writing this type of resume, you need to ensure that your chronological resume is fairly detailed, especially if you are still in school. You should begin at the very top of the page, with your full name and resume information. Then you should go to the middle of the page, which includes your educational details, employment history, and any awards or certifications that you may have. At the end of the page, you should include a summary of your career objectives. This is the most important part of the student resume, as it will let the potential employer know what you are looking for in the position that you apply for.
